What is Identity theft? How to safeguard yourself from it?

Identity theft is a cybercrime where your identity is the target of cybercriminals. They steal your personal information like your bank account number, financial details, and many such types. Their intention is to exploit your personal information and use it in their favor. They use your personal information to do things like apply for credit cards or loans in your name, file fraudulent tax returns, or just share your personal details with someone else without your consent.

So if you want to protect your device, you must follow a few things. But amongst everything else, keeping yourself alert and taking the right preventive measures is the most important thing.

Here are a few strategies that you must follow to protect your device from identity theft.

1) Make your password difficult to decode.

It is always preferred to use a strong password for your device. It is always advisable to use different characters, numbers, and symbols. Apart from a strong password, you must use different passwords for different devices. Don’t set uniform passwords for all devices. If you want to store your password then always store them in a safe place, where only you can access them.

Apart from all these, try to change them regularly. Also use two-factor authentication, which includes your log-in credentials plus a unique, time-sensitive code sent to your mobile device to complete the log-in process.

2) Ensure what are you sharing on any online platform

If you are sharing any information online, then you must ensure they are not personal or private information in any way. People share their personal information on social media platforms like Twitter, Facebook, Instagram, or LinkedIn. This could turn out to be a real threat even if they are end-to-end encrypted. Cybercriminals can hack your social media account and take all the information from there.

Always practice private account setting so that your personal information cannot be leaked from your site.

3) Always try to monitor your account

Always try to keep your eye on your personal account. If you do online banking then on regular basis check your transactions, bank balance, bank statement, and ATM withdrawals.

Always try to keep your information intact and safe.

4) Stay away from scams

Awareness is the best cure when it comes to any cyber threats. So always be aware of scams. Many a time, cybercriminals use a phishing attack to extract your information. Through fake online ads or through fraudulent bank mail, they steal your information. So in order to protect yourself from a such threat you must cross-check the source of the mail or ad is genuine or not.
